Disagree with the second part. Despite improvements Kante is still quite limited when it comes to the final third and really isn't an ideal fit for a more advanced role. 

Besides i feel the central role he's playing now suits him best. Normally the central player in a 3 man midfield acts as the holding player but for us ,due to our midfield being flat, it's actually the outside midfielder furthest away from the ball that acts as the holding player.

This allows Kante to get stuck in all the time as he never really has to hold his position. He can always provide close support on both sides.

Kante and Fabregas are playing in their best position. I think now along with better wingbacks we should be on the lookout for a 3rd midfielder. Bit of a mixture between Kante and Fabregas. Someone who combines their 2 skill sets together (obviously not as good )

Someone capable of providing a creative spark in the final third and linking up with Hazard Morata Fabregas while being able to defend well, cover a good amount of ground and help Kante out on the defensive side.
